3. Social commerce is becoming mainstream.

Social commerce is becoming mainstreamThe video development/ video content development has its vitality spiraling. Pinterest, Instagram, or Facebook Live has turned into virtual showrooms, needing a sneak peek. Adding live testimonials for any website has become mandatory as it allures more customers. 

Social commerce is becoming a mainstream retail channel in comparison to the official websites and offline stores. The trends gather their strength by introducing more selling features for the buyable items. 

The sellers are trying to develop confidence among the buyers by creating a fair deal relation with them. This virtual connection is generating finances for many, so the sellers value the buyers. This year such online campaigns have proved to create connections between people.

4.  Video-making apps showing a new direction to the marketers

Video-making apps showing a new direction to the marketersEven though the most happening TikTok has been banned in India, it has not curbed the enthusiasts to make such videos. As the market has seen many more TikTok-like Video apps. The ephemeral video app is seeing a striking rise for its high demand. 

The habit of watching televisions for the generation ranging between 16 and 50 has diminished as their life starts and ends with their personal device viz. phone, laptop, iPad, and tabs. Such short, entertaining videos in between their schedule have become part and parcel of life.
